In order for an individual to be convicted of criminal fraud, the prosecution must prove all of the following: There was a misrepresentation of a material fact. By an individual who knew the material fact was false. The person intended to defraud the victim. The victim justifiably relied on the misrepresentation of fact.

In a letter penned this month to the judge who jailed him, Johnston developer Daniel Pettit ― drowning in debt and besieged by accusations of fraud ― apologized for his lack of respect for the judicial process, asked to be released early and promised to do right by investors he is accused of cheating.
